29 Facts About Josh Widdicombe

facts about josh widdicombe.html1.

Joshua Michael Widdicombe is an English comedian, presenter and actor.

2.

Josh Widdicombe is best known for his appearances on The Last Leg, Fighting Talk, Insert Name Here, Mock the Week and his BBC Three sitcom Josh.

3.

Josh Widdicombe was born on 8 April 1983 in Hammersmith, London, but grew up in Haytor Vale, near Widecombe in the Moor on Dartmoor in Devon.

4.

Josh Widdicombe attended Ilsington Church of England Primary School and South Dartmoor Community College, later studying sociology and linguistics at the University of Manchester.

5.

In 2012, Josh Widdicombe became a regular on Stand Up for the Week.

6.

Josh Widdicombe was a main contributor to Channel 4's daily alternative review of each day's events at the London 2012 Summer Paralympics, The Last Leg with Adam Hills, alongside Adam and Alex Brooker.

7.

Josh Widdicombe appeared on The Last Leg of the Year, the show's end-of-year special.

8.

In September 2012, Josh Widdicombe appeared on The Million Pound Drop with The Last Leg co-host Brooker.

9.

Josh Widdicombe has pectus excavatum, which he discovered after mentioning it to Christian Jessen on season 11, episode 10 of 8 Out of 10 Cats.

10.

In 2013, Josh Widdicombe was again a regular on The Last Leg, after Channel 4 renewed the show for nine further episodes, beginning on 25 January 2013.

11.

In May 2013, Josh Widdicombe was a guest on the second series of Dara O Briain: School of Hard Sums with Marcus Brigstocke.

12.

In 2014, Josh Widdicombe appeared again on Mock the Week and on QI, and made his debut on Have I Got News for You.

13.

Josh Widdicombe won Celebrity Mastermind broadcast 31 December 2013 with a score of 24, on the specialist subject of his favourite band, Blur.

14.

On 1 July 2014, the BBC announced Josh Widdicombe would be joining its Radio 5 Live team from August 2014 as the new host of Fighting Talk along with Georgie Thompson.

15.

In 2015, Josh Widdicombe was a contestant on the first series of the Dave game show Taskmaster and won the series.

16.

For one of the tasks, Josh Widdicombe got a tattoo of host Greg Davies's name on his left foot.

17.

Josh Widdicombe then returned for a team task in series two where he was partnered with Richard Osman and Jon Richardson.

18.

Josh Widdicombe has performed on radio on BBC Radio 4's Arthur Smith's Balham Bash and Absolute Radio's The Frank Skinner Show, written for comedy panel shows Mock the Week, 8 Out of 10 Cats and BBC Radio 4's Look Away Now, and supported stand-up comedians Russell Howard, Michael McIntyre, Alan Carr, Stephen Merchant and Shappi Khorsandi on their respective live tours.

19.

Josh Widdicombe hosted a weekly radio show on XFM with Neil "Producer Neil" Fearn from February 2013 to July 2015, which was broadcast initially on Saturdays but which moved to Sundays in August 2014 coinciding with his new role as Fighting Talk presenter.

20.

Josh Widdicombe has made four appearances on Live at the Apollo.

21.

Josh Widdicombe was a featured performer on Episodes 7.8,9.1 and 11.7 and hosted on Episode 12.2.

22.

In December 2015, Josh Widdicombe announced that he was a team captain on the BBC Two comedy panel show Insert Name Here, appearing alongside Richard Osman and host Sue Perkins.

23.

In December 2017, Josh Widdicombe returned to Taskmaster for a two-part series alongside his fellow winners of previous series including Katherine Ryan, Bob Mortimer, Rob Beckett and Noel Fielding to compete in the Taskmaster - Champion of Champions.

24.

In 2019 Josh Widdicombe began hosting panel show Hypothetical with James Acaster for UK television channel Dave.

25.

In 2020, Josh Widdicombe started a parenting podcast with fellow comedian Rob Beckett, titled Lockdown Parenting Hell.

26.

In 2021, it was announced that Josh Widdicombe had written a book: Watching Neighbours Twice a Day.

27.

Josh Widdicombe appeared in the Strictly Come Dancing Christmas special, dancing a charleston with professional Karen Hauer to the song "Let It Snow" while dressed as a penguin.

28.

In February 2025 Josh Widdicombe made his debut on BBC Radio 2 sitting in for Romesh Ranganathan on his Saturday Show, alongside with actor and presenter Siobhan McSweeney.

29.

Josh Widdicombe is married to Rose Hanson, a television producer, with whom he has a daughter, Pearl, born in October 2017, and a son, Cassius, born in May 2021.
